Abstract :
Contention control strategies for high speed backbone networks are studied. Packet loss is a serious problem in a backbone scenario due to the speed mismatch of the different networks. The authors´ new mechanism tries to reduce the packet loss ratio for fiber distributed data interface (FDDI) operating as a backbone. When one buffer is overloaded and packets would be lost, the new schemes try to store those packets at another station. The proposed mechanism provides significant reduction in packet loss and prevents congestion in other parts of an interconnected network
